Academic Coordinator of Clinical Education and Physical Therapist Assistant Instructor
General Summary
The Academic Coordinator of Clinical Education and Physical Therapist Assistant Instructor is responsible for providing high-quality instruction in the Odessa College Physical Therapist Assistant program; instructing students in didactic courses and in the simulation laboratory; and serving as the Academic Coordinator of Clinical Education for the PTA program. This position oversees and coordinates students clinical education experiences while maintaining strong relationships with healthcare and clinical affiliates. Additional responsibilities include student advising and mentoring, curriculum development, assessment activities, accreditation compliance, and supporting student success through effective classroom, laboratory, and clinical instruction.

- Maintains and/or develops adequate clinical sites for the clinical education component of the curriculum and ensures clinical affiliation agreements remain current.
- Provides appropriate feedback and developmental activities to clinical sites.
- Determines grading criteria for clinical education experiences.
- Determines, with appropriate input from Clinical Instructors (CIs), the students final grade for each clinical education experience.
- Assigns students to appropriate clinical education experiences and monitors student progress.
